Harnessing Cutting-Edge Audio Processing to Elevate Multimedia Productions

What are the most effective techniques for reducing digital noise without compromising audio fidelity?

Accurate photo editing and audio editing are both driven by detailed signal processing. Advanced audio editing software employs spectral analysis and crossover filtering to isolate problematic frequencies, enabling precise noise reduction while maintaining clarity. Techniques such as multi-band compression and harmonic enhancement are vital in refining dialogue, reducing background hum, and preserving dynamic range, especially in complex acoustic environments.

Addressing Common yet Complex Challenges in Audio and Video Synchronization

How do advanced synchronization techniques resolve issues caused by variable frame rates and incompatible audio tracks?

Synchronization issues often stem from mismatched frame rates and heterogeneous recording equipment, which introduce subtle timing discrepancies. Experts utilize timecode-based solutions and adaptive sync algorithms embedded within professional editing software. Techniques such as manual waveform alignment and the application of pro-level plugins—for example, SSD acceleration tools—mitigate lag and improve audio-visual cohesion, particularly in multi-camera shoots and multi-source audio recordings.

Balancing Accessibility and Precision in Audio Calibration

Accurate audio calibration ensures consistent sound quality across different systems and environments, a necessity for professional production. Techniques such as utilizing reference tracks, applying calibration curves, and leveraging tonal and loudness meters are vital. Incorporating regular calibration routines not only enhances listening accuracy but also reduces ear fatigue during long editing sessions. Selecting the correct monitoring headphones and speakers further ensures your audio mixes translate seamlessly across platforms.

Elevating Creativity Through Multilayered Editing Strategies

How can layered editing workflows revolutionize complex multimedia projects?

High-end video and audio editing increasingly rely on non-linear, multi-layered workflows that facilitate flexible, nondestructive manipulation of content. By employing nested timelines, adjustment layers, and nested sequences, editors gain granular control over visual and auditory elements, enabling superior refinement of each component. This modular approach allows for swift iterations amidst intricate edits, conserving original media fidelity while accommodating creative experimentation. For example, integrating nested sequences in Adobe Premiere Pro permits complex effects stacking and efficient organization, paramount for multi-scene projects involving dynamic compositing or multi-camera setups.

Deep Dive into Color Grading: Unlocking Cinematic Visuals

How do advanced color grading techniques influence narrative tone and audience perception?

Color grading is no longer merely about correction; it’s a powerful storytelling instrument. Techniques such as LUT blending, color space transformations, and advanced masking enable precise control over mood and atmosphere. Cinematic films often utilize *desaturation* to evoke nostalgia or *high contrast* to create tension, with color grading imparting emotional resonance. Modern color grading software interfaces with real-time scopes and AI-assisted suggestions, empowering experts to craft visual styles with minute tonal adjustments. The ability to manipulate color nuances profoundly impacts viewer engagement, influencing emotional response and narrative immersion.

Maximize Creative Control via Parametric and Procedural Editing Techniques

How can parametric and procedural methods unlock new levels of artistic expression?

Moving beyond static keyframe animations and traditional adjustment layers, parametric and procedural editing techniques allow for dynamic, rule-based modifications that respond to real-time input and environmental variables. By employing node-based compositing and parametric masking, editors can craft complex visual transformations that are easily tweakable and scalable. For example, utilizing procedural noise generators in visual effects creates organic textures that adapt to scene context, dramatically enriching artistic possibilities.
